Introduction
Mahadevappa Rampure (MR) Medical College

The Government of Karnataka had decided to establish a Medical College at Bellary instead of Gulbarga. Hyderabad Karnataka Education Society under the leadership of Sri Mahadevappa Rampure started a Medical College in Private sector in 1963. Sri S. Nijalingappa, the then Chief Minister, Govt. of Karnataka, Sri. Veerendra Patil and Dr. D. C. Pavate helped in establishing the Medical college.

Medical College was started in 1963 with mission to bring out quality doctors by imparting quality education to meet the present and changing expectation of the people and improving the health status of the people of this region by offering health care and providing optimum training facilities for Medical students.

In 1973, Sri. Mahadevappa Rampure, the architect & founder of the Medical College left to heavenly abode and to salute his vision, dynamism and hard work in establishing this College, it was named after him as “Mahadevappa Rampure Medical College”.

College Logo

Designed by Sri. Prabhakar, an artist in Dept. of Anatomy which truly represents the mission of the college.
Serpent and twig: Universally accepted symbol of Medical Profession adopted from Greek Mythology which is based on the earlier leader in Greek Medicine named Aescalupius (1200 BC) whose daughter Hygiea was worshiped as Goddess of Health.
The Flame: Symbolises the Olympic spirit i.e. man’s urge to progress in fair competition
The Green Leaf Corn: Signs of fertility and prosperity
Sincerity Service Sacrifice: Represents the motto of Medical Profession
Book: Represents the main goal of this institution i.e. acquisition of knowledge
“Vidya Gurunum Guru”: Motto of Medical College
Estd. 1963: Denotes the year of establishment of this institution

Initially clinical training was given in the Govt. District Hospital (Present District Health Office) on the Main road, which was having a very small space. Looking at the needs of the college & due to keen interest shown by the then PWD minister Sri. Veerendra Patil, Government started the construction of a 850 bedded hospital on Sedam road.

The hospital was ready in January 1967. The clinical training was shifted to the present District General Hospital.

The College got recognition from the Medical Council of India in 1972. It was the second private medical college in the Country after KMC, Manipal to get this recognition. College also got the recognition from the British Medical Council.

The College achieved a new landmark in 1979 with the opening of the post-graduate courses in 8 subjects. The Blood Bank was established in 1980. The College was affiliated to the Gulbarga University till the year 1996 & thereafter Rajiv Gandhi University of Health Sciences, Bangalore. The College got 10 more new Post-Graduate courses during the eighties. The College started Certificate courses in Laboratory technology, radiographer and optician & refractionist and also B.Sc. Laboratory Technology.

The College runs the Post Graduate Courses in Preclinical Subjects: Anatomy, Physiology and Biochemistry. Paraclinical Subjects: Pathology, Pharmacology, Microbiology, Forensic Medicine and Community Medicine. And Clinical Subjects: Medicine, Paediatrics, Dermatology, Surgery, Orthopedics, ENT, Ophthalmology, Radiodiagnosis, Anaesthesia, Obstetrics and Gynecology. The College got recognition to all its post-graduate courses by the Medical Council of India. The courses have been started in the subject of Anatomy, Physiology, Biochemistry and Microbiology under the RGUHS in 2008.

The intake of undergraduate students increased from 100 to 150 per year and these increased admissions were also recognized by the Medical Council of India in 2008. The intake of Post Graduate admissions increased in the Department of Medicine from 08 to 10 per year, in Surgery from 06 to 08 per year and in Orthopaedics from 01 to 03 per year during the year 2005-06.

To improve the health status of the people of this region by offering quality health care and to provide optimum training facilities for Medical students it was decided to start its own hospital for teaching purpose, the land for which was selected near to the college on Sedam Road. Basaveshwara Hospital was given was a silver jubilee gift to the college in 1989. Its foundation stone was laid by Sri R Venkataram, the then Vice President of India in 1983.

It is built as super specialty hospital and was inaugurated by late Sri Rajiv Gandhi, the then Prime Minister of India

Sangmeshwara hospital was added in nineties to the college. The Medical Council insisted that the College must have its own hospital for teaching purpose. Accordingly bed strength of Basaveshwar Hospital was increased to 765 and the Government General Hospital used for teaching purposes from the beginning of the College was discontinued from 2005. Then onwards all the clinical teaching activity is being carried in Basaveshwar and Sangameshwar Hospitals.

The College developed an Urban Family Welfare Centre at Rajapur and constructed residential accommodation at Hebbal Community Health Center.

Currently the college offers the basic undergraduate degree of MBBS and postgraduate degree and diploma degree in 18 subjects. There are 250 well trained & experienced staff.

M.R. Medical College is a four storyed building covering 120,000 square feet area and houses various pre and para clinical departments and also department of Medical Education. Emphasis in all the departments is on applied and Clinical aspects of subjects and all Departments of Anatomy, Physiology, Biochemistry, Pathology, Microbiology, Pharmacology, Forensic Medicine are geared to provide hospital services besides teaching and research. Each department is well equipped with modern equipments.

The rear section of the college has been beautified by converting it into a garden with a fountain in the centre. It serves as a pleasing venue for delegates who come to attend various conferences hosted by the College.

The College has fully operational sports department. There is indoor Sport Complex with wooden Badminton court, TT, Chess, Carrom etc. The students participate in various intercollegiate events organized by the Colleges and University.

Library:

The library is equipped with all modern facilities like Computers with Internet connection, Audio Video facilities, Micro-film Reader, MEDLARS, MEDLINE CD-ROM (Silver-Platter), Photocopy machine.

Total Collection of text books and references is about 22,222. The college spends about Rs.15 to 20 Lakhs annually to procure new books and about Rs. 20.00 Lakhs annually for subscription to various National and International Journals. The College also subscribes for the HELINET of RGUHS which offers about 500 full text of E-Journals Library also provides current Awareness service, Bibliographic service, & Departmental Library Service.

Admissions

Selection of students

Eligibility Criteria

Candidates should have passed 12th standard and should have obtained 50% aggregate marks in Physics, Chemistry and Biology (taken together) and should have passed English as one of the subjects.

The candidates should have completed 17 years of age as on the 31st December of the year of admission.

Selection is through COMED-K and CET

Locate and Reach M.R. Medical College

The College is centrally located and just 2.5 KM away from Railway Station on the Gulbarga University – Sedam Road. The Hostel accommodation is conveniently located near the college. The city provides for all the needs, necessities and amenities of a comfortable life. Gulbarga city is a divisional headquarters and is an educational center having college of all disciplines. The Gulbarga University is located in Gulbarga and is about six km from the heart of the city.

More about Gulbarga

Gulbarga is a town in the Indian state of Karnataka. It is the administrative headquarters of Gulbarga District, and of Gulbarga Division. Gulbarga is 613 km north of Bangalore and well connected by road to Bijapur, Hyderabad, Solapur and Bidar. A railway line connecting the southern part of India to Mumbai and Delhi passes through Kalburgi.The weather in Gulbarga constitutes of 3 main seasons. The summer which spans from late February to mid June. It is followed by the south west monsoon which spans from the late June to late September. It is then followed by dry winter weather till the mid January.Temperatures during the different seasons are:

Summer : 40 to 44 °C

Monsoon: 27 to 34 °C

Winter : 10 to 26 °C

Transport

Gulbarga is well connected via road and rail from Bangalore & other major cities in South India.

Long Distance Bus Routes

North Eastern Karnataka Road Transport Corporation (NEKRTC) runs the long distance bus services from Gulbarga to other parts of the state. The Bidar-Srirangapatna State high way made road transportation easy to travel between Bangalore and other neighboring states [like Andra Pradesh, Maharashtra, Goa]. Gulbarga is connected by road to most places in south and west India. Some of these are Hyderabad (220 km), Bangalore (623 km), Bijapur (130 km), Bidar (120 km), Basavakalyan (80 km). And also there are many private bus services which are key players for running Volvo buses between Bangalore and Gulbarga.

Railways

Gulbarga is served by a major rail line and is well connected by trains to all major parts of India. Like Bangalore, Mumbai, Delhi, Chennai, Hyderabad, Ahmedabad, Rajkot, Coimbature, Kanyakumari, Trivandrum, Nagarcoil, Bhubneshwa, Jodhpur, etc.

Air

The nearest airport is in Hyderabad (220 km). Now Govt of Karnataka has sanctioned new Airport to the Gulbarga City. The construction at the site had started in July 2008

and shall be completed in two years time.
